Microcosm

Noun:

A microcosm refers to a small-scale representation or portrayal of a larger system or world.

Example sentence: The city's Chinatown is a microcosm of Chinese culture, where visitors can experience traditions and sample authentic cuisine.

Noun:

In philosophy, a microcosm is an individual or small unit that symbolically represents the entire universe.

Example sentence: The human body has long been regarded as a microcosm, reflecting the complexities and workings of the universe.

Noun:

In biology, a microcosm is a small ecosystem that can be studied to gain insight into the larger natural world.

Example sentence: The scientist set up a microcosm in the lab to study the interactions between various organisms and analyze their ecological dynamics.
